Preview: Panama face Netherlands to open WBSC Premier12 action in Mexico
Panama and Netherlands will officially open the WBSC Premier12 2024 presented by RAXUS when they face each other at 1pm local time at Estadio Panamericano Charros de Jalisco, in Guadalajara, Mexico.
Both managers announced their starting pitchers during the pre-tournament press conference on Friday, with two former big-leaguers taking the mound. Panama's skipper Jose Mayorga will send Jaime Barria; while Netherlands manager Evert Jan ‘t Hoen will give the ball to Shairon Martis.
Barria, a 28-year-old right handed pitcher with six seasons and 134 appearances in MLB, will be one of the main weapons for Panama. Barria has posted a 4.38 ERA pitching for the Los Angeles Angels, and this year he made 19 starts with the Hanwha Eagles of the Korean Baseball Organisation (KBO), posting a 6-7 record and a 5.15 ERA. He pitched for Panama at the World Baseball Classic last year.
Martis is a veteran right-hander with a 6-7 career record at MLB level. In 26 games he pitched 116 innings while striking out 64. He had a 5.35 ERA in his Major League career.
Last year, the two teams faced off at the World Baseball Classic on March 9 2023, with a win for the European squad, 3-1 for Pool A contested in Taichung, Taiwan. Both Barria and Martis were the starters of that game too. Martis was the winning pitcher of the game after pitching 3.1 scoreless innings while giving up three hits and two walks. He struck out four.
Barria was the losing pitcher, after tossing 2.2 innings giving up four hits and one run. The only run he allowed was a homer by Xander Bogaerts in the third inning.
This game represents Panama's historic debut in the Premier12. For the Netherlands, this is their 10th game in the Premier12, carrying a 3-6 overall record. They posted a 3-3 mark in 2015 and went 0-3 in Guadalajara in 2019.
